- The distance between Evanstone, Wy, Usa and Olbia/ Costa Smeralda, Italy is approximately 9,089 km or 5,648 mi.
- To reach Evanstone, Wy in this distance one would set out from Olbia/ Costa Smeralda bearing 319.1°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Evanstone, Wy bearing 221.2° or SW .
- Evanstone, Wy has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Olbia/ Costa Smeralda has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Evanstone, Wy is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Olbia/ Costa Smeralda is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 11.2 °C (20.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10 °C (18°F) more in Evanstone, Wy.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 296.6 mm (11.7 in) less which is equivalent to 296.6 l/m² (7.28 US gal/ft²) or 2,966,000 l/ha (317,085 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.4° lower in Evanstone, Wy than in Olbia/ Costa Smeralda.
